Installation

Hub/Bearing Removal And Installation:





1. Install hub/bearing on end of axle.

Hub/Bearing Mounting Bolts:





2. Install the hub/bearing mounting bolts. In a progressive criss-cross pattern, tighten the 4 hub/ bearing mounting bolts until the disc brake caliper adapter and hub/bearing are squarely seated against the axle. Then tighten the hub/bearing mounting bolts to a torque of 129 Nm (95 ft. lbs.).
3. Install driveshaft in hub/bearing and on output shaft of rear drive line module. Driveshaft is installed by first sliding the outer joint of the driveshaft into the hub/bearing and then compressing the inner joint on the driveshaft and installing it on the output shaft the drive line module.
4. Install rotor on hub/bearing.

Removing/Installing Caliper:





5. Carefully lower disc brake caliper and brake shoes over rotor and onto caliper adapter by reversing the removal procedure.

CAUTION: When installing guide pin bolts extreme caution should be taken not to cross-thread the caliper guide pin bolts.

Caliper Guide Pin Bolts:





6. Install the disc brake caliper guide pin bolts. Tighten the guide pin bolts to a torque of 22 Nm (192 inch lbs.).

Hub Nut And Washer:





7. Clean all foreign material off the threads of the outer C/V joint stub shaft. Install the washer and hub nut on the stub shaft of the outer C/V joint.
8. Lower vehicle.
9. Set the park brake. This is required to keep the driveshaft from rotating when tightening and torquing the hub nut and driveshaft inner joint to driveline module mounting nuts.
10. Raise vehicle.

Driveshaft Attachment To Driveline Module:





11. Tighten the driveshaft, inner joint to drive line module output shaft mounting bolts to a torque of 61 Nm (45 ft. lbs.).

Hub Nut And Washer:





12. Tighten the outer C/V joint hub nut to a torque of 244 Nm (180 ft. lbs.).

Spring Washer:





13. Install the spring washer on the stub shaft of the outer C/V joint.

Cotter Pin And Nut Retainer:





14. Install the nut retainer and cotter pin on the stub shaft of the outer C/V joint.

Wheel Speed Sensor:





15. Install the wheel speed sensor on the hub/bearing and adapter. Install the wheel speed sensor attaching bolt. Tighten the wheel speed sensor attaching bolt to a torque of 12 Nm (105 inch lbs.).
16. Install wheel and tire.
17. Tighten the wheel mounting stud nuts in proper sequence until all nuts are torqued to half specification. Then repeat the tightening sequence to the full specified torque of 129 Nm (95 ft. lbs.).
18. Remove jackstands or lower hoist.

CAUTION: Before moving vehicle, pump the brake pedal several times to insure the vehicle has a firm brake pedal to adequately stop vehicle.

19. Road test vehicle to ensure proper operation of the brake system.
